Transaction 5290566abf9078abe3818c778dcde3c955419807b04cb9716fbee7892843eae3
1 Input
1 Output
-
5290566abf9078abe3818c778dcde3c955419807b04cb9716fbee7892843eae3:0
- value
- 18867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34b08e8fd035aeeb293e60ab32623061978fab39 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15obeN27Ri7t6PkK6R3zRZjQSan1vQ89yk